A rocky ridge (Jabal Al Jassasiya) close to the coast just 45 minutes’ drive north of Doha is the site of rock carvings thought to date back several thousand years.
More than 900 carvings were first catalogued in 1974.
Jabal Al Jassasiya is the most extensive of several sites in Qatar bearing rock carvings, and is considered to be the most significant.

A few kilometers back down the coast lies a series of limestone jabals (hills), rising up to 7 m above the nearby shoreline.
The carvings are not immediately obvious, but with about 900 single carvings scattered around 580 sites, everyone should be able to make a “discovery” of some sort!
